    Not happy with the service

    I recently made a reservation at this restaurant and they were very picky about how many in your party are there when you are seated, we were missing one person from our party and they did not want to seat us. After spending over 600.00 there they also wanted to charge a $5.00 per person cutting fee for cutting a cake that I brought in for my family member's birthday. My group of friends was outraged by this. The waitress was unhappy with our large group and I caught her rolling her eyes many times. Food was pretty good, but the service was subpar!

    So-So

    Went for mother's day brunch. The best thing I had were the rib appetizers. Fall off the bone! Also had fried chicken with cornbread pancakes, however the pancakes were very dry. Also asked for a coffee con cuba libre (which has coconut milk) but drink had no essence of coconut whatsoever. I do have to say the atmosphere is top notch, and the dinner menu looks more pleasing. Also, the mango butter is great!
